§ 27-76-607. Repayment

Universal Citation: AR Code § 27-76-607 (2019)
  • (a) Bonds issued under this chapter shall be payable from revenues derived from the regional mobility authority's transportation system and any other unrestricted funds of the regional mobility authority.

  • (b) The bonds shall not in any event constitute an indebtedness of nor pledge the faith and credit of the State of Arkansas or the county or counties or municipality or municipalities creating the regional mobility authority within the meaning of any constitutional provisions or limitations.

  • (c) It shall be plainly stated on the face of each bond that it:

    • (1) Is issued under the provisions of this chapter;

    • (2) Does not constitute an indebtedness of the State of Arkansas or the county or counties or the municipality or municipalities creating the regional mobility authority within any constitutional provisions or limitations; and

    • (3) Is not backed by the full faith and credit of the State of Arkansas or the county or counties or municipality or municipalities creating the regional mobility authority.

  • (d) The bonds and the interest on the bonds shall be exempt from all state, county, and municipal taxation, including without limitation income taxation and inheritance taxation.
